Classic race. Fix was moving the
# bust call into the post-commit callback and adding a 90s TTL as a
# backstop. We also added a canary check that compares cache vs. source
# rows hourly. If you need to poke at the source of truth yourself,
# the canary reads from the primary using the connection string below.

database URL for hawip-kagap: redis://rusok_svc:bMCaqek7MRWIOJ@db-8501.zarqeltech.corp:5432/sileth

Acquisition Overview — Quillard Analytics (Managers Only)

Sales leads should be aware that Brantley Group has entered exclusive talks to acquire Quillard Analytics. No customer-facing changes until close. Continue selling the Orino platform as usual and route acquisition questions to your regional manager. Pipeline reporting stays unchanged this quarter. The confidential planning note follows below.

confidential, yahag-bahap: Drumirox Partners is in early talks to buy Jorwynix Systems for about $201.4 million. The Istir launch date is August 28, and nothing goes to the press before then. Legal wants the Norwynox Foods term sheet redrafted before April 4.

## Deployment

Scalequill watches queue depth on the Brindlehook broker and adjusts worker replicas. It runs as a single pod with a read-only service account; no write access beyond the scaling API. All traffic stays on the internal mesh. Review the deployed settings before sign-off. The effective configuration is as follows.

deployment values, bahop-fahag:
[silok]
host = silok.lumictech.test
user = silok_svc
database = silok_prod

The Hollowcast feed validator (module `feedcheck-core`) passes podcast feeds where the enclosure URL sits inside an unescaped CDATA block containing angle brackets. Downstream, the Brinmore ingest service interprets these as markup, which could allow injection of attacker-controlled elements into rendered show notes. Reproduced on staging with a crafted feed; validation should reject or sanitize these blocks before ingest. Severity proposed as high pending your review. The affected artifact is identified by the token below.

build token for yahig-kaguf: htk3_c19